WebCalculator Use. The Least Common Multiple ( LCM) is also referred to as the Lowest Common Multiple ( LCM) and Least Common Divisor ( LCD). For two integers a and b, denoted LCM (a,b), the LCM is the smallest positive integer that is evenly divisible by both a and b. For example, LCM (2,3) = 6 and LCM (6,10) = 30.

WebWrite each number as a product of its prime factors. 2 2 x 3 x 5 = 60. 3 x 5 2 = 75. The product of all common prime factors is the HCF. The common prime factors in this example are 3 & 5. The lowest power of 3 is 3 and 5 is 5. So, HCF = 3 x 5 = 15. Example 2: Find the HCF of 36, 24 and 12.

Steps to find GCF Find the prime factorization of 52 52 = 2 × 2 × 13 Find the prime factorization of 143 143 = 11 × 13 To find the GCF, multiply all the prime factors common to both numbers: Therefore, GCF = 13 MathStep (Works offline)
